Strawberry Muddle Prosecco Popsicles

6-8 Fresh, ripe strawberries, halved 6-8 Fresh mint sprigs ½ c Simple syrup 2 Tbsp lemon juice 750 ml bottle of Prosecco (optional)

Muddle strawberries and mint in large pitcher. Add simple syrup and lemon juice. Stir in Prosecco and let bubbles settle for just a couple of minutes. Pour into popsicle molds, leaving 1/4 “ at the top for expansion. Stir the mixture [...]
